“We may think that our skill lies in creating something out of nothing, but it is not so. God is the Creator of all things. Our years of training serve only to teach us how to recognise what lies beneath the surface.”
― Ann Swinfen, The Stonemason’s Tale
“The slaughter of Oxford’s dogs and cats had been well intentioned, but the result had been an explosion in the town’s population of rats, with few surviving predators to keep them down,”
― Ann Swinfen, The Bookseller’s Tale
“It is always good – is it not? – when all that hard work of writing pages is turned into a solid book which will last for generations. You can be proud of that.”
― Ann Swinfen, The Bookseller’s Tale
“It was thus that I, a Jewish girl in fear for her life, came to work for Thomas Phelippes, chief cryptographer and spymaster under Sir Francis Walsingham.”
― Ann Swinfen, The Secret World of Christoval Alvarez
